Anna Netrebko
Anna Netrebko is now much more than just the darling of the opera world: she captivates audiences around the globe and continues to earn the respect and admiration of even the most passionate and discerning opera fans. With her beautiful, dark, and distinctive voice and her stylish and attractive stage presence, the artist inspires critics and audiences alike. Since her triumphant debut at the 2002 Salzburg Festival as Donna Anna in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art's Don Giovanni, Anna Netrebko has performed at almost all major opera houses, including the Metropolitan Opera in New York, the San Francisco Opera, London's Royal Opera House Covent Garden, the Vienna State Opera, the Opéra National in Paris, the Zurich Opera House, the Berlin State Opera, and the Bavarian State Opera in Munich. She also returns regularly to the Kirov Opera at the Mariinsky Theater in St. Petersburg—where she made her stage debut as Susanna in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art's Le nozze di Figaro—to work with her long-time mentor, conductor Valery Gergiev.
